What Are Some Methods To Get Whiter Teeth?

If you are hoping to achieve a brighter smile, there are a few methods that can help. teeth whitening toothpaste and gels are available over the counter and usually contain h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ide as the active ingredient. These products can help remove surface stains on your teeth. Inffice teeth whitening is another option your dentist may suggest.
This type of whitening uses a stronger bleaching agent and can produce faster results. Takeome whitening kits are also available and typically include mouth trays and bleaching gel. Atome kits may require a few weeks to produce results. Professional inffice and atome teeth whitening treatments can both help give you whiter teeth.
Talk to your dentist about which method may be right for you.
How Long Does It Usually Take To See Results From Whitening Teeth?

Most people see results from teeth whitening within a couple of days to a week. However, this is dependent on how stained your teeth were to begin with and how dark you want them to be. If your teeth were very stained, it may take a few rounds of whitening to get your desired result.

What Foods And Drinks Should I Avoid If I Want White Teeth?

You’ve probably heard that teeth are like sponges and will absorb anything you put into your mouth. So, it makes sense that if you want white teeth, you should avoid foods and drinks that can stain them. The main offenders are coffee, tea, and red wine.
These beverages can all leave dark stains on your teeth. In addition, smoking cigars or cigarettes will also cause staining. So, what can you do to avoid these teethtaining culprits? If you can’t give them up entirely, try to limit your intake.
And be sure to brush your teeth soon after consuming them. whitening toothpaste can also help to remove any existing stains on your teeth. And, of course, regular dental checkups and cleanings are essential for keeping your teeth healthy and white.

What Are The Side Effects Of Teeth Whitening?

When it comes to teeth whitening, there are a few things you need to know. First of all, it’s important to understand that there are different types of teeth whitening products and procedures. Some teeth whitening methods are more effective than others. And, some teeth whitening methods come with more risk than others.
It’s important to consult with your dentist to determine which method is right for you. The most common side effect of teeth whitening is temporary teeth sensitivity. This usually goes away within a day or two after the procedure is completed. Other potential side effects include gum irritation, tooth enamel loss, and blistering of the lips.
These side effects are typically mild and go away quickly. In rare cases, more serious side effects have been reported. These include allergic reactions, chemical burns, and changes in tooth color. If you experience any severe side effects after teeth whitening, you should discontinue use immediately and consult your dentist.
